Common Welding Certificates

Although the AWS’ normal CW (Certified Welder) certification opens the door for the majority of employment opportunities, a number of fields mandate a specific certification. Several of the most-widely used of them are listed below.

  • SCWI and CWI Certifications for Welding Inspectors and Senior Welding Inspectors
  • API Certification for welders that deal with pipelines in the oil and gas field
  • CW Credentials to be a Certified Welder
  • American Society of Mechanical Engineers Certification for individuals that deal with boiler and pressurized containers

The subsequent data features job and salary estimates for welding professionals in Ohio through 2022.

Ohio Employment
2012 2022 Change Annual Job Openings
Welders, Cutters, Solderers, and Brazers 13,760 14,370 4% 400
Ohio Annual Salary
Low Median High
Welders,
Cutters, Solderers, and Brazers
$24,800 $35,300 $50,800

Source: O*Net Online

Once you begin thinking about training programs, you should see if the school has the proper qualifications with a national body such as the American Welding Society. If the accreditation issue is good, you might check a few other features of the program in comparison to other training centers providing the same training.

  • Look for programs that meet AWS SENSE standards
  • Be certain the institution trains with tools that meets the latest industry specifications
  • Determine if the institution provides financial support
  • You should make sure the college’s curriculum offers courses in GTAW, SMAW, pipe welding and GMAW
